Woah! I am so mad at myself for taking so long to get into this book! Toren is the best friend of Kenzi's dad (and mom). Kenzi's parents had her when they were only 15 and with Tor as their best friend, he was very involved in helping the young parents take care of her. As she approaches her 18th birthday, he begins to see her as more of a woman than the little girl he held when she was only 1 day old. And she started to see him as a man and not an uncle-like figure. Tor fights the attraction at the beginning..... and then once he realizes that he can not fight it anymore.... HE IS ALL IN! So freaking swoony! The conflict..... obviously is her father! This was 100% worth the listen and I am so glad that I finally did!
The narration was just ok. My biggest problem was the female narrator when she was narrating the MMC. He was a man in his early 30's, but with her "male voice" he sounded just like a young man in his late teens early 20's. But other than that it was a great listen!
